LegallyNatural- A Story of Transition

-Were you a long term or short term transitioner, and why?
I was a short term transitioner at 5 months. I have very thick hair and I thought it would be easier to take care of just one hair texture.

-When did you BC? What was your initial reaction to your natural hair?
My last relaxer was November 2002 and I BC’ed on April 1, 2003. My initial reaction was excitement because I never knew what my natural hair looked like. I had worn my hair relaxed since I was 4 years old.

-What was your transition routine? Staple Hair Styles?
I initially started wearing comb coils and two-strand twists. These, however, were not my staple hair styles. I really didn’t care for protective styles and couldn’t wait for it to grow longer so I could wear a really big Wash N’ Go. The coils and twists did allow for my hair to grow very quickly. After that I started wearing Wash N’ Go’s everyday by adding leave-in conditioner and IC Fantasia Gel to soaking wet hair. I would shake it, and sometimes not shake it, and go!

-How did you moisturize your hair to prevent breakage at the new growth line?
Since I didn’t transition for very long, I didn’t have a lot of breakage at the new growth line. I would moisturize my hair with Paul Mitchell The Conditioner, Aveda Elixir Leave-on Conditioner and Aura Leave-in Conditioner. Once I experienced a little breakage, I made the BC.

-Why did you choose to go natural? Are you happy with your decision?
I chose to go natural because I had never seen my natural hair before. My hair had been relaxed for as long as I could remember. I was tired of the relaxers, perm burns, sitting in the salon all day, etc. I am very happy with my decision.
